Ha ha - I had forgotten that this isn't officially my ride! I normally upload the files for my rides and I knew that I hadn't done it for this one so I took my tracklog from last year and created the files from that. I had forgotten that busdennis had already supplied a link to the route.

So the actual route out and back to York ring road should be exactly the same. The one thing that anyone will an old GPS device like my ancient Etrex will benefit from is the reduced number of points in each track. The device has a limit of 500 points per track so I simplify files to fit well within that limit. It does mean that my tracks do not exactly match the shape of the underlying roads but I ensure that all junctions make sense.
